Description
Contents 1 North East India: An Overview And Brief History 2 State Profiles 3 Constitutional Provisions 4 Demography: Distribution, Growth And Migration 5 State Of Education And Disparity 6 SpatioSocial Disparity In Higher Education 7 Urbanisation: Basic Amenities And SocioEconomic Conditions 8 Adolescents And Youths: Literacy, Workers And Ydi 9 Sociology Of Persons With Disability 10 Status Of Women 11 Marriage, Fertility And Family Planning: Spatial Variations During 199293 To 201516 12 Crimes: Its Magnitude And Trends 13 Myths And Realities Of Witch Hunting In 21St Century Assam 14 Crimes Against Women: A Study Of Mangaldoi Police Station 15 Child Focused Questions In The Assam State Legislative Assembly, 20082009 16 Status Of Women Among Tripuri Community: A Study Of Joygobin Village 17 State Of Education Among The Garos And Rabhas Of Resubelpara In Meghalaya 18 Quality Of Life Among The Ao Nagas Of Dimapur 19 Autonomous Council In The Development Of Tiwas 20 Selected Social Problems In North East India
